OREANDA-NEWS. The total number of children born in Japanese families in the country and abroad was 872,683 in 2020. This is the lowest figure since the beginning of the registration of birth statistics. In 2019, there were 26 thousand more Japanese newborns. According to the «Kyodo» news agency, last year, the death rate in the island nation also decreased for the first time in 11 years, despite the coronavirus pandemic. In 2020, 10 thousand fewer people died in Japan than a year earlier.

The number of Japanese marriages fell by 12.7%, the biggest drop in 51 years. Representatives of the Ministry of Health of the country note, that reasonable conclusions about the impact of the pandemic on demographic indicators can be made no earlier than the end of 2021.
